A firm has the following data for a given month. Sales: 3,000 units at USD 80.00/unit

Less:

Cost of Goods Sold Variable Production

Cost: USD 180,000.00

Fixed Production Cost:

USD 19,800.00

Gross Margin: USD 40,200.00

Selling and Administrative Expenses

Variable Selling Cost: USD 21,000.00

Fixed Selling Expenses: USD 7,500.00

Net Income Before Taxes: USD 11,700.00

a. Find the firm's breakeven output.

b. If it wishes to have a monthly net income before taxes of USD 20,000.00 and its cost structure remains as above, what quantity of output will it need to sell?

c. If its variable production costs increase by USD 6.00 per unit, what will be its breakeven output?

d. After the increase in costs in (c), what output will it need to sell if it wishes to have the USD 20,000.00 monthly pretax profit stated earlier?

e. Given the variable production cost increase but no change in fixed costs, what will be the firm's monthly profit if it sells 5,500 units of output per month?
